Frankly, this is one of those technologies that has been around for some time that is suddenly coming to the fore because now it is becoming practical for consumer use and profitable for business to create them.
Previously, you could not scan barcodes without purchasing a device costing several thousand dollars, but now all you need is a smartphone.
The best way to handle these QR codes is to think of them as any other type of Internet-related advertising (which is the entire purpose), with all the caveats and cautions thereunto pertaining. They're somewhat less obnoxious because you actually have to pull out your smart device and perform a scan, unlike say, banner ads and spam, but still indiscriminate scanning has its risks.
